Message N l Dear Friends: May I take this opportunity to commend each of you for the splendid job that has been done in the production of this attractive yearbook. It bespeaks of a high-type program and reflects many outstanding accomplishments in education character- ized by everyone in your school. l hope you will use these many and varied experiences as a firm foundation upon which to build and grow, and there will be an ever-increasing pride in this school which made it possible for you to participate in so many educational activities. Your teachers, parents and associates will watch your future progress with great interest because your success will also be the success of all who have worked with you. Let me express my sincere appreciation to every one of you for the effort that made this comprehensive, informative yearbook possible. Sincerely, Curtis Bradshaw, Superintendent Vernon Parish Schools Superintendent s

Principal's Message These are the happiest days of your life is a familiar phrase to high school students. This has been truly said, but happy living is not all gaiety. .As the clouds make the sunshine brighter, our tears, fears, and countless other emotions enter the pattern of happy living, 'In school we see drama and emotion portrayed in many ways each day. There is joy and despair in faces at report card time, excitement at our tournaments, tension in our elections and anticipation of class rings, invitations, school pictures and the Chief, These moments we share between September and June - moments which are soon yesterdays giving way to new tomorrows. As I say farewell to the seniors, it is with appreciation for you and what you have meant to Anacoco School and with a wish that each will make a worthwhile contribution to our American way of life. To the staff, teachers, student body and citizens of our community, a sincere thank you for your part in making possible another publication of an attractive yearbook. Sincerely, W, W, Parker
